Italian record producer. Son of industrial grows in the family firm; very young works as a club-DJ in the States and Mexico. Returns to Italy in the 80s for opening [i]"Studio Smash One"[/i], a production center of radio programs, mostly specializing in jingles. From those studios in Rome he starts to produce Italo-Disco hits by [a=MIchael Heart], [a=Marsha Mason], [a=Regina Rogers], but before made a good 12" with [a=Giancarlo Meo] [i]Tonight[/i] by [a=Barbara York] (1982). Today is the record producer of Norwegian artist Lean, spokesperson for [i]"Greenpeace"[/i].
